You need to enable JavaScript to run this app.
veImageX

veImageX

复制全文
附加组件
智能背景移除
复制全文
智能背景移除

阅读本文,您可以快速了解智能背景移除 PHP SDK 的使用方法。

说明

以下 SDK 示例中仅展示了部分参数,您可以在 veImageX 的接口文档中查看该接口支持的全部参数及取值。

初始化

调用接口前请先完成初始化,具体操作请参考初始化

使用智能背景移除获取结果图

以下内容支持针对上传的静图 URI,支持去除上传图像背景,获取图像主体并设置主体轮廓描边的相关配置,如描边颜色、描边宽度。
具体参数详情和返回字段请参考 GetSegmentImage。我们同时在 GitHub 上提供了参考示例

具体示例如下所示:

<?php
include_once(__DIR__ . '/../../vendor/autoload.php');

use Volc\Service\ImageX;

$client = ImageX::getInstance();
$client->config['cn-north-1']['config']['timeout'] = 30.0;

// call below method if you dont set ak and sk in ~/.volc/config
$client->setAccessKey("xx");
$client->setSecretKey("xx");

$contour = array(
    'Color' => 'color',
    'Size' => 0,
);
$params = array(
    "Contour" => $contour,
);
$params["ServiceId"] = "xx";
$params["Class"] = "class";
$params["Refine"] = true;
$params["StoreUri"] = "xx";
$params["OutFormat"] = "out format";
$params["TransBg"] = true;

$response = $client->getSegmentImage($params);
print_r($response);
最近更新时间:2024.12.05 18:30:55
这个页面对您有帮助吗?
有用
有用
无用
无用